Map title:
'Plan of Birkenhead New Park with the surrounding building lots, as intended to be sold.'
Comments on map:
Bottom right is 'Content of Sale Lots', in square yards: these are numbered in arabic in the list and in roman on the map: this suggests that the houses and gardens are what might be called a 'serving suggestion'. Note, bottom left, 'Total area within park railing, about 185 acres. Area to be devoted for ever to the public use, about 125 acres.' Bottom right is 'Joseph Paxton, Garden Archt. & Lanspe. Gardener, Chatsworth'.
